Taiping Lake Garden

Looking for a tranquil lake weekend gateway? Taiping lake garden is the answer; located near to Bukit Larut,Taiping . It's build on an abandoned tin mine (64 hectares), opened in 1880 it's the first public garden in Malaysia. It's popular with joggers, couples, wedding photos, and tourist. 

Attraction:
Tranquil lake, boat paddling, Huge rain trees (Albizia saman)  that stretching from the road into the lake, Taiping Zoo,  ten scenic lakes and ponds, bridges, tracks for jogging, playground,etc

Taiping zoo, Perak, Malaysia.

Taiping zoo is the oldest zoo in Malaysia , established in 1961 at Bukit Larut, Taiping, Perak. The zoo cover some 34 acres of land to exhibit approximately 1300 animals. It also has a night safari which begin from 8p.m.

Hiking at Bukit Tabur (crystal Hills) , Taman Melawati,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.

Bukit Tabur ( Crystal hills)  located behind Taman Melawati,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. It's a part of the 16km Klang Gates Quartz Ridge (it's almost 100% make of quartz-- claimed to be the largest of it kind). The hills is less than 500 meters high but it's not easy to climb up because of the sharp stone along the way up, some place is very steep and a misstep will caused serious injury or even death, so climb with caution. The Klang Gates Dam is located beside Bukit Tabur and can be view from the peak. It took 3-5 hours to climb the hills. The hills is full with coniferous trees, moss, shrubs, moss and orchids. 

Attractions:
Breathtaking view of Kuala Lumpur Downtown, Klang Gates Dam and surrounded by green vegetation, serow ( wild goat), orchids, moss, crystal, etc.  

Tips:
wear light 
 bring adequate of water supply ( to prevent hydration) 
 go early ( able to catch sunrise moment and the sun is hot at the noon)
long pants ( i get cut by the sharp stone) 
follow the sign on the rock
do not attempt to find your own route ( some place is very steep - CAUTION)
Sport shoe - for hiking
keep your foot on the solid ground 

How to go:
From MRR2 turn to Taman Melawati and follow the Klang Gates Dam sign, the hiking trial located about 50m of the entrance.
